Abstract

The utility model relates to the field of electronic technology, a integrated structure of display screen and casing is disclosed. Among this integrated structure of display screen and casing, be equipped with the fluting on the casing, the fluting is arranged in to the display screen, is equipped with first silica gel layer between display screen and the grooved diapire. The utility model discloses embodiment is for prior art, but through set up the problem that reuse and the lower silica gel of cost reduce display screen water ripple between display screen and casing to make the cost of solving display screen water ripple problem to reduce, the rate of recycling can improve.

Description

A kind of display screen and the integrated structure of housing
Technical field
This utility model is related to electronic technology field, the integrated structure of more particularly, to a kind of display screen and housing.
Background technology
With the high speed development of Smart-Its, effect in Modern Industry Products for the smart electronicses product and status Increasingly improve.In the design of the smart electronicses product such as mobile phone and panel computer, display screen is requisite building block, and It is increasingly becoming in such product design and improve one of means of added value.
Display screen in use, often occurs the problem of water ripples, the experience of impact user.In prior art it is Solve this problem, typically paste one layer of buffering foam 2 (as shown in Figure 1) in the lower section of display screen 1.But this settling mode Not only high cost, its reuse ratio is also than relatively low.
Utility model content
This utility model purpose is the integrated structure providing a kind of display screen and housing so that solving display screen water ripples The cost of problem is minimized, and reuse ratio is improved.
For solving above-mentioned technical problem, embodiment of the present utility model provides the combination knot of a kind of display screen and housing Structure, housing is provided with fluting;Display screen is placed in fluting, is provided with the first layer of silica gel between display screen and the diapire of fluting.
This utility model embodiment is in terms of existing technologies, repeatable by arranging between display screen and housing Using and lower-cost silica gel reduces the problem of display screen water ripples so that solving the problems, such as the one-tenth of display screen water ripples Originally it is minimized, reuse ratio is improved.
In addition, the first layer of silica gel is provided with several through holes.The sky in silica gel is discharged during setting through hole convenient laminating silica gel Gas.
In addition, being additionally provided with the second layer of silica gel between the side wall of display screen and fluting.Advantageously reduce display screen side light leak Problem.
In addition, the second layer of silica gel is extended by the first layer of silica gel being formed.With one block of silica gel solve simultaneously display screen water ripples and The problem of side leakage light, advantageously reduces material, reduces cost.
In addition, the first layer of silica gel is provided with breach with the junction of the second layer of silica gel.When being conducive to avoiding laminating, silica gel with aobvious Display screen or housing are interfered, and provide the deformation space of silica gel.
In addition, the first layer of silica gel or the second layer of silica gel are provided with several breach.By the first layer of silica gel and/or the second silica gel Layer makes multisection type, and when being conducive to preferably avoiding laminating, silica gel is interfered with display screen or housing, provides the deformation of silica gel empty Between.
In addition, the first layer of silica gel and the second layer of silica gel are fixing on a display screen.
In addition, the first layer of silica gel and the second layer of silica gel are fixed on described fore shell.

Specific embodiment
For making the purpose of this utility model, technical scheme and advantage clearer, new to this practicality below in conjunction with accompanying drawing Each embodiment of type is explained in detail.However, it is it will be understood by those skilled in the art that each in this utility model In embodiment, in order that reader more fully understands that the application proposes many ins and outs.But, even if there is no these skills Art details and the many variations based on following embodiment and modification are it is also possible to realize the application technical side required for protection Case.
First embodiment of the present utility model is related to the integrated structure of a kind of display screen and housing.
The integrated structure of the display screen involved by present embodiment and housing can be applicable to smart mobile phone, panel computer, individual The intelligent terminal such as people's meter machine.Also apply be applicable to other to there is display and have the electronic equipment of screen water ripples problem, in this regard, this reality Mode of applying is not limited.Present embodiment is said as a example being applied to smart mobile phone by the integrated structure of this display screen and housing Bright.
As shown in Fig. 2 in the integrated structure of this display screen and housing, housing 3 (can be the fore shell of smart mobile phone) sets There is fluting 31;Display screen 1 is placed in fluting 31.The upper surface of display screen 1 is fitted with touch screen 4.The lower surface of display screen 1 with open It is provided with the first layer of silica gel 5 between the diapire 311 of groove 31.
This first layer of silica gel 5 can by gum (this gum can be that silica gel carries or in order to fit silica gel and In addition provide) it is fixed on the lower surface of display screen 1 it is also possible to be fixed on housing 3 by gum.
During this first layer of silica gel 5 of fitting, for convenience of the air discharged in silica gel, can arrange some in the first layer of silica gel 5 Individual through hole.The shape of this through hole, quantity and position of opening can be configured according to actual needs, and present embodiment does not limit to this System.
This utility model embodiment is in terms of existing technologies, repeatable by arranging between display screen and housing Using and lower-cost silica gel reduces the problem of display screen water ripples so that solving the problems, such as the one-tenth of display screen water ripples Originally it is minimized, reuse ratio is improved.
This utility model second embodiment is related to the integrated structure of a kind of display screen and housing.Second embodiment be The improvement further done on the basis of first embodiment, it thes improvement is that: second embodiment also display screen with open The second layer of silica gel is had additional, this way advantageously reduces the problem of display screen side light leak between the side wall of groove.
As shown in figure 3, in the present embodiment, it is additionally provided with the second layer of silica gel between the side wall 312 of display screen 1 and fluting 31 6.Second layer of silica gel 6 can be extended by the first layer of silica gel 5 and be formed.I.e. the second layer of silica gel 6 and the first layer of silica gel 5 can be same Silica gel.That is, present embodiment can solve the problems, such as display screen water ripples and side leakage light of one block of silica gel simultaneously, this make Method is conducive to reducing the use of material, reduces cost further.
As shown in figure 4, in actual design, breach can be arranged in the junction of the first layer of silica gel 5 and the second layer of silica gel 6 7, breach 7 can by by the silica gel of this junction do thin realizing.The setting of breach 7, when being conducive to avoiding laminating, silica gel with aobvious Display screen or housing are interfered, and provide the deformation space of silica gel.
So not limited to this, in addition to the junction setting breach in the first layer of silica gel and the second layer of silica gel carries out keeping away and recognizes, Can be by arranging several breach in the first layer of silica gel and/or the second layer of silica gel, will the first layer of silica gel and/or the second silica gel Layer is designed to multisection type, and when avoiding laminating, silica gel is interfered with display screen or housing, the deformation space providing for silica gel.
